Subject: [PATCH 5.10 34/57] mac80211: fix encryption key selection for 802.3 xmit

From: Felix Fietkau <nbd@....name>

[ Upstream commit b101dd2d22f45d203010b40c739df346a0cbebef ]

When using WEP, the default unicast key needs to be selected, instead of
the STA PTK.

 net/mac80211/tx.c | 27 +++++++++++++++------------
 1 file changed, 15 insertions(+), 12 deletions(-)

diff --git a/net/mac80211/tx.c b/net/mac80211/tx.c
index ca1e9de388910..88868bf300513 100644
--- a/net/mac80211/tx.c
+++ b/net/mac80211/tx.c
@@ -4278,7 +4278,6 @@ netdev_tx_t ieee80211_subif_start_xmit_8023(struct sk_buff *skb,
 	struct ethhdr *ehdr = (struct ethhdr *)skb->data;
 	struct ieee80211_key *key;
 	struct sta_info *sta;
-	bool offload = true;
 
 	if (unlikely(skb->len < ETH_HLEN)) {
 		kfree_skb(skb);
@@ -4294,18 +4293,22 @@ netdev_tx_t ieee80211_subif_start_xmit_8023(struct sk_buff *skb,
 
 	if (unlikely(IS_ERR_OR_NULL(sta) || !sta->uploaded ||
 	    !test_sta_flag(sta, WLAN_STA_AUTHORIZED) ||
-		sdata->control_port_protocol == ehdr->h_proto))
-		offload = false;
-	else if ((key = rcu_dereference(sta->ptk[sta->ptk_idx])) &&
-		 (!(key->flags & KEY_FLAG_UPLOADED_TO_HARDWARE) ||
-		  key->conf.cipher == WLAN_CIPHER_SUITE_TKIP))
-		offload = false;
-
-	if (offload)
-		ieee80211_8023_xmit(sdata, dev, sta, key, skb);
-	else
-		ieee80211_subif_start_xmit(skb, dev);
+	    sdata->control_port_protocol == ehdr->h_proto))
+		goto skip_offload;
+
+	key = rcu_dereference(sta->ptk[sta->ptk_idx]);
+	if (!key)
+		key = rcu_dereference(sdata->default_unicast_key);
+
+	if (key && (!(key->flags & KEY_FLAG_UPLOADED_TO_HARDWARE) ||
+		    key->conf.cipher == WLAN_CIPHER_SUITE_TKIP))
+		goto skip_offload;
+
+	ieee80211_8023_xmit(sdata, dev, sta, key, skb);
+	goto out;
 
+skip_offload:
+	ieee80211_subif_start_xmit(skb, dev);
 out:
 	rcu_read_unlock();
